Il offre une haute-pr&eacute;cision, avec une non-lin&eacute;arit&eacute; maximale de 0,07% et une d&eacute;rive de gain de 56ppm\/C. L&rsquo;AMC1204 est un modulateur Sigma-Delta isol&eacute; de 20 MHz avec horloge externe, qui am&eacute;liore la lin&eacute;arit&eacute; de 40 % par rapport aux concurrents. Muni d&rsquo;une sortie num&eacute;rique, il permet aux concepteurs de d&eacute;finir les caract&eacute;ristiques des filtres num&eacute;riques en fonction des exigences du syst&egrave;me.
